Paleface Swiss, originating from Zurich, Switzerland, has rapidly ascended to the forefront of the international 'beatdown deathcore' scene. Formed in 2017, the band carved out a niche by emphasizing the 'slam' and 'beatdown' elements of hardcore over the more melodic or symphonic tendencies of contemporary deathcore.
Their sound is characterized by a relentless focus on groove, ultra-low tunings, and a vocal style that incorporates hip-hop-influenced cadences and high-speed delivery. The 2022 release 'Fear & Dagger' served as their global breakthrough, earning critical acclaim for its raw emotional honesty regarding mental health and its uncompromising sonic weight. They are often grouped with peers like Bodysnatcher and Spite due to their shared focus on 'angry' music that prioritizes rhythmic impact and catharsis. Critically, they are viewed as leaders of a new wave of heavy music that rejects over-production in favor of a more visceral, live-sounding energy. Their cultural position is that of the 'heavy underdog,' bringing a distinct European intensity to a largely North American-dominated genre.
